About grants in Alabama

Alabama supports organizations through the Alabama State Council on the Arts, the Alabama State Department of Education, the Alabama Housing Finance Authority, and the Alabama Department of Commerce. The state's foundation sector is led by the Community Foundation of Greater Birmingham, the Mike and Gillian Goodrich Foundation, and the Daniel Foundation of Alabama.

Frequently Asked Questions

What state grants are available in Alabama?

Key Alabama agencies include the Alabama State Council on the Arts for arts and cultural programs, the Alabama State Department of Education, the Alabama Housing Finance Authority for affordable housing, and the Alabama Department of Commerce for economic and community development.

What foundations serve Alabama?

The Community Foundation of Greater Birmingham is one of the state's largest grantmakers, alongside the Mike and Gillian Goodrich Foundation and the Daniel Foundation of Alabama. These funders support education, the arts, equity, and community development across Alabama.

Are there grants for Alabama nonprofits?

Yes. Alabama nonprofits can pursue arts grants from the Alabama State Council on the Arts, housing and community funding through the Alabama Housing Finance Authority, and broad support from the Community Foundation of Greater Birmingham and the Mike and Gillian Goodrich Foundation.
